When Do I Need To Take Supplements Forever?

Determining whether you need to take supplements indefinitely depends on several factors, including your overall health, specific medical conditions, and nutritional needs. Supplements can play a vital role in filling nutritional gaps, especially for individuals with certain health conditions or dietary restrictions.

Firstly, if you have a chronic health condition that impairs nutrient absorption or increases nutrient requirements, such as Crohn's disease, celiac disease, or a thyroid disorder, you may need to take supplements long-term. These conditions can prevent your body from absorbing essential nutrients efficiently, making supplementation necessary to maintain optimal health.

Secondly, age-related factors can influence the need for continuous supplementation. Older adults often face challenges in absorbing vitamins and minerals from food, such as vitamin B12 and calcium. In these cases, lifelong supplementation can help prevent deficiencies and associated health issues like anemia or osteoporosis.

Thirdly, dietary choices or restrictions might necessitate ongoing supplement use. Vegans and vegetarians, for example, may require B12, iron, or omega-3 supplements to compensate for nutrients typically obtained from animal products. Similarly, individuals with food allergies or intolerances might need supplements to avoid deficiencies.

Moreover, some specific supplements, such as vitamin D and calcium, might be recommended indefinitely to support bone health, especially if you have a higher risk of osteoporosis or live in areas with limited sunlight.
